Review of Mastering Scenery Basics - Realistic Grass DVD

There are some great new products on the market for modeling a variety of grass-covered scenery. Kent Johnson, Jenny Maaske, and David Popp show you how to use assorted ground foams, static-grasses, and grass mats to produce a number of different realistic scenery effects on railroads from N to O scale. Along the way, you'll also learn how to added etched-metal fencing to complete your meadows and fields.

Approximate running time 1:05:00
